As part of this year's Neighborhood Networks Week activities, E-Pals
will allow residents to get involved directly by participating in
an e-mail pen pal activity. This is an opportunity for residents
to meet other center participants across the country via the Internet.
E-Pals is fun and enlightening. Corresponding with a pen pal sharpens
written language and typing skills and encourages the use of computers.
Joining an e-mail pen pal exchange also contributes to the feeling
of community within the Neighborhood Networks Initiative by bringing
together Neighborhood Networks center participants nationwide.
Participating is easy. Participants should complete and submit
a registration form including their age, gender, language preference,
and interests. Neighborhood Networks staff will pair participants
based on shared interests, and will provide each with their new
E-Pal's e-mail address so that they may begin corresponding. (The
information on the participants' registration form will not be shared
with E-Pals or any other parties.)
